Exterior Cleaning Tips
Start with a comprehensive wash to remove all the dirt and salt accumulated over the winter months. Use a high-quality soap specifically designed for cars to avoid damaging the paint. Pay special attention to the undercarriage, where salt can cause rust.
Once your car is clean, apply a layer of wax to protect the paint and give it a shiny finish. Waxing not only enhances appearance but also acts as a barrier against UV rays and environmental pollutants.
Interior Refresh
Don't neglect the interior of your vehicle. Begin by vacuuming the seats, floors, and mats to remove dust and debris. Use a steam cleaner for a deeper clean, especially if you have fabric seats. For leather interiors, apply a conditioner to keep the material supple and prevent cracking.
Dust the dashboard and clean the windows inside and out for a streak-free shine. Consider replacing the cabin air filter to ensure a fresh atmosphere inside your car.
Check the Mechanics
Spring is also a great time to perform some basic maintenance checks. Ensure your tires are properly inflated and have adequate tread. Rotate them if necessary to promote even wear.
Check fluid levels, including oil, coolant, brake fluid, and windshield washer fluid. Regular maintenance can prevent costly repairs down the line and keep your vehicle running efficiently.
Organize and Declutter
Finally, take a moment to declutter your car. Remove any trash, old receipts, or unnecessary items that may have accumulated. Store essential items like a first-aid kit, flashlight, and emergency supplies in a designated spot for easy access.
An organized car not only looks better but also provides a safer and more comfortable driving experience.
